Google Buzz: Two weeks later

1) I like it a lot.
2) Doesn't replace Twitter for me, it's more intimate in scope. It's more like a mini-Facebook for your closest pals. Its built for conversation among people who actually know each other.
3) In terms of features, it's more advanced and flexible than both Facebook and Twitter, and yet it's still super easy to start using right away. That's a neat trick.
4) So far, my favorite feature is the ability to edit comments. I'm also grateful that if someone imports a whole lot of updates at once, they're collapsed so that you can avoid them.
5) I wish more people used it, but enough people are using it right now that it's fun and occasionally useful.
